随着物联网和嵌入式系统的普及,对于在资源受限的环境中进行加密和解密操作的需求越来越大。然而,传统的加密算法在这些环境中往往会面临一些挑战,例如计算能力、存储空间和能源消耗等方面的限制。因此,轻量级密码学机制成为了一种备受关注的解决方案。
ISO/IEC 29192-4:2013/AMD1:2016标准提供了一种使用非对称技术的轻量级密码学机制,以确保在资源受限的环境中进行加密和解密操作的安全性。该标准包括以下内容:
1. 安全要求:该标准定义了一些安全要求,以确保使用该机制时的安全性。这些要求包括密钥长度、加密算法、数字签名算法等方面的要求。
2. 密钥管理:该标准定义了一些密钥管理方案,以确保密钥的安全性和可靠性。这些方案包括密钥生成、密钥交换、密钥存储和密钥更新等方面的内容。
3. 加密和解密:该标准定义了一些加密和解密算法,以确保在资源受限的环境中进行加密和解密操作的效率和安全性。这些算法包括RSA算法、ECC算法等。
4. 数字签名:该标准定义了一些数字签名算法,以确保在资源受限的环境中进行数字签名操作的效率和安全性。这些算法包括RSA算法、ECC算法等。
5. 密码学协议:该标准定义了一些密码学协议,以确保在资源受限的环境中进行通信的安全性。这些协议包括密钥交换协议、数字签名协议等。
总之,ISO/IEC 29192-4:2013/AMD1:2016标准提供了一种使用非对称技术的轻量级密码学机制,以确保在资源受限的环境中进行加密和解密操作的安全性。该标准适用于各种应用程序,包括物联网、传感器网络、智能卡和其他嵌入式系统。
相关标准
- ISO/IEC 29192-1:2012 Information technology - Security techniques - Lightweight cryptography - Part 1: General
- ISO/IEC 29192-2:2012 Information technology - Security techniques - Lightweight cryptography - Part 2: Block ciphers
- ISO/IEC 29192-3:2012 Information technology - Security techniques - Lightweight cryptography - Part 3: Stream ciphers
- ISO/IEC 29192-5:2012 Information technology - Security techniques - Lightweight cryptography - Part 5: Hash-functions